Barbara Lee Macke passed away peacefully on Sunday, February 1, 2026, at age 83, surrounded by her loving family. She was born on February 1, 1943 in Cincinnati, Ohio to Robert J. and Elizabeth C. (nee Courtot) Egan. She married the love of her life, Ernst H. Macke and together they were blessed with four children: Ernie, Beth, Steve, and Gary. Barb and Ernie were married for 62 years. Their years were filled with travel and adventure around the world. They began their married life in California, where Barb supported Ernie’s Naval career, before moving home to Cincinnati.

Barb’s greatest joys in life were her four children. She was devoted beyond measure, always putting her family’s needs before her own. She loved providing home cooked meals, weekend trips at the lake and went above and beyond for every celebration. She was a volunteer at St. Teresa, where her children attended grade school. She helped in the library, attended sporting events and other special occasions. With her children in high school, she went to work for St. Joseph’s Old Cemetery and retired after more than 20 years of service as the office manager.

She was especially proud of all her grandchildren and great-grandchildren. She could be found supporting them at all of their school and athletic events. Whenever they asked her how she was doing, she always replied: “Peachy and Adorable”. Barb embraced her Irish heritage; often filling the house with Irish music and family to celebrate St. Patrick’s Day. She shared the luck of the Irish with everyone whom she crossed paths. Above all, Barb modeled her Catholic faith every day in the love that she shared with her family and friends.
